What Actually Happens When an Exchange Gets Hacked
It almost never starts with alarms blaring.
Most of the time, everything looks completely normal on the surface. Dashboards are green. No red flags anywhere obvious.
But quietly, something is already wrong. A handful of login attempts from unfamiliar locations. A bit of odd API traffic that someone on the team notices but brushes off as background noise.
By the time it is treated as urgent, the attacker has usually already been inside for a while, testing limits carefully so nothing looks alarming.
Then users start to feel it. Withdrawals slow down. Some transactions fail outright. Support tickets pile up faster than anyone can answer them.
That is usually the moment the team realizes this is not a glitch. It is a real breach.
From here, every hour matters.
Common Ways Crypto Exchanges Get Compromised
Not every hack looks the same. Attackers use very different methods depending on what weakness they find first.
Some of the more common entry points include:
Compromised hot wallets
Flaws in smart contract code
Poorly secured or exposed APIs
Phishing attacks aimed at employees
Insider misuse of access
Stolen or reused login credentials
Malware planted on internal systems
Manipulated wallet signing processes
Most breaches are not the result of one dramatic failure. They usually come down to a handful of small, overlooked gaps that quietly stacked up over time.
The Seven Day Recovery Plan
A full week might sound like a long time when you are in crisis mode, but this pacing exists for a reason. Rushing recovery almost always creates new problems on top of the original one.
Day One: Stop the Bleeding
The first day is not about fixing the root cause. It is purely about containment.
As soon as a breach is confirmed, the priority list looks something like this:
Pause deposits, withdrawals, and trading platform wide
Disconnect any compromised servers or wallets from the network
Revoke every exposed API key and access credential immediately
Bring in an external forensic team if your internal resources are limited
Every action taken here should also be logged carefully, since this evidence becomes essential for the investigation ahead.
Day Two: Trace the Entry Point
Once things are contained, the team needs to answer one question above all others. How did the attacker actually get in.
This usually involves:
Reviewing server and access logs line by line
Auditing the API layer for weak authentication or rate limiting gaps
Tracing wallet transactions to see exactly where and how funds moved
Checking whether the breach came from a technical flaw, a stolen credential, or internal misuse
Skipping this step is a common mistake. Patching the platform without knowing the true root cause often just moves the same vulnerability somewhere else.

Day Three: Lock Every Door
By day three, the goal shifts to making sure the same entry point, or anything similar, can never be used again.
That typically means:
Rotating every password, key, and access token across the platform
Applying security patches for any confirmed vulnerabilities
Tightening hot wallet permissions and transfer limits
Rolling out mandatory multi factor authentication across all accounts
If your platform also supports peer to peer trading, this is the right moment to have that escrow and matching logic reviewed separately, since it often runs on different rails than the main order book. Day Four: Talk to Your Users
Somewhere around this point, the technical fire is mostly under control. But there is another fire burning just as fast, and that is user trust.
Silence is the worst thing you can offer right now. People will assume the worst if they are not told otherwise.
A good update at this stage should cover:
What happened, in plain language
Which systems or funds were affected
What steps have already been taken
Whether withdrawals are still paused and why
When the next update will arrive
The rule here is simple. Do not guess, and do not hide anything. Clear and honest beats fast and vague every time.
Day Five: Review the Entire System, Not Just the Broken Part
With the immediate crisis handled, this is the day to zoom out and check everything, not just the piece that was exploited.
That review should cover:
Wallet infrastructure, both hot and cold
Server and network security
API architecture and rate limiting
Trading engine logic
Any third party tools or plugins connected to the platform
If your exchange also issues its own token or lists tokens for trading, this is also the point to get those smart contracts independently audited. Day Six: Build the System Back Stronger
By now, the goal has shifted from damage control to genuine improvement.
Worthwhile upgrades at this stage include:
Multi signature approval for large withdrawals
Cold storage for the majority of platform funds
Real time fraud and anomaly detection
Behavioral monitoring to flag unusual account activity
Instant alerts for suspicious transaction patterns
If your platform runs referral programs or network based earning structures, check those closely too, since they can sometimes be used as a quiet side channel during a breach. Day Seven: Plan for the Long Run
The platform may be stable again by day seven, but the work is not really finished.
This is the day to put a lasting structure in place, including:
Scheduled, recurring third party security audits
An ongoing penetration testing program
A documented incident response playbook for next time
Regular backup and disaster recovery drills
A public postmortem explaining what happened, what was fixed, and what changes are coming
That last point matters more than people expect. A clear, honest postmortem often does more for user confidence than any single feature update.
Can an Exchange Really Come Back From a Hack
Yes, and there are real examples to prove it.
Some exchanges have recovered within days by acting fast, communicating clearly, and leaning on strong reserves or insurance funds. Others have taken months, and a few historic cases never fully recovered at all, largely because the response was slow, unclear, or both.
The pattern across the ones that came back is consistent. They stopped the attack quickly, found the real cause instead of guessing, fixed the underlying weaknesses, kept users informed the entire time, and rebuilt trust deliberately rather than hoping it would return on its own.
Preventing the Next One
Recovery is only half the job. The real win is making sure you never need this playbook again.
Ongoing prevention usually comes down to:
Keeping the majority of funds in properly secured cold storage
Locking down API access with strict authentication and rate limits
Running continuous monitoring for unusual withdrawal patterns or login behavior
Restricting and closely auditing admin level access
Testing the system regularly instead of waiting for a scheduled annual audit
Keeping a communication plan ready before you ever need it
Most breaches give off small warning signs long before they become a full blown incident. The difference between exchanges that get hurt and ones that catch it early usually comes down to whether anyone was actually watching for those signals.
